Write and solve an equation to find the number: The sum of three times a number and 12 is 45.
Mamont248 [21]

Step-by-step explanation:

3x+12=45

3x=45-12

3x=33

3x/3=33/3

x=11

Mopeds (small motorcycles with an engine capacity below 50 cm3) are very popular in Europe because of their mobility, ease of op
Anika [276]

Answer:

The probability that the maximum speed is at most 49 km/h is 0.8340.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the random variable<em> </em><em>X</em> be defined as the maximum speed of a moped.

The random variable <em>X</em> is Normally distributed with mean, <em>μ</em> = 46.8 km/h and standard deviation, <em>σ</em> = 1.75 km/h.

To compute the probability of a Normally distributed random variable we first need to convert the raw score of the random variable to a standardized or <em>z</em>-score.

The formula to convert <em>X</em> into <em>z</em>-score is:

z=\frac{X-\mu}{\sigma}

Compute the probability that the maximum speed is at most 49 km/h as follows:

Apply continuity correction:

P (X ≤ 49) = P (X < 49 - 0.50)

                = P (X < 48.50)

                =P(\frac{X-\mu}{\sigma}

*Use a <em>z</em>-table for the probability.

Thus, the probability that the maximum speed is at most 49 km/h is 0.8340.
